January 16, 2004, Newsletter Issue #77: When Kitty does not like to be brushed

Tip of the Week

Cats naturally groom themselves and can take offense when you try to help them. One solution: Try purchasing two identical brushes. Start brushing Kitty with one of the brushes, when she reaches around and grabs that brush, let her have it. Then pick up the second brush and continue brushing. Whenever Kitty grabs the brush you are using, just pick up the other one and continue brushing. Eventually, Kitty will learn that you are not hurting her, and that it actually feels good.
